About Optivate
Optivate is a leading provider of healthcare technology software solutions purpose-built for ophthalmologists and eye care specialists. The company's solutions, which include EMR, practice management, patient engagement, image management, and RCM and billing services are designed to streamline clinical documentation workflows and improve daily practice efficiencies for eye care professionals.

Position Summary
We're hiring a full-stack .NET engineer who is AI-native — someone who builds production software end to end and who works fluently with modern AI development tooling and agentic workflows.
"AI-native" here means two things, and we care about both:
- You build with AI. You use AI-assisted and agentic development tooling (e.g., Cursor, Claude Code, Copilot) as a core part of how you work — including multi-agent workflows where separate agents handle decomposition, architecture, development, QA, and code review. You know how to drive these tools to ship faster without sacrificing quality.
- You build AI into products. You're comfortable integrating LLMs and ML capabilities into real applications, and you understand the production and safety constraints that come with doing that in healthcare.
The bulk of this role is full-stack .NET product engineering. A meaningful and growing portion involves designing and shipping AI-powered features across our platform. This is hands-on building role, not a research role — we're looking for someone who has built, integrated, and shipped software that users depend on, and who reaches for AI tooling instinctively to do it well.
